      Meaning of the first name Lendsey

      Origin

      English

      Meaning

      Derived from Lindsey, A Surname

      Variations

      Lindsey, Lyndsey, Lendsy
      The first name Lendsey is derived from the English surname Lindsey, which has its roots in Old English. The name is believed to originate from a place name, which combines Lynd, meaning linden tree, and ey, meaning island or river water. Over time, it has evolved into a given name, reflecting a blend of nature and familial heritage. As with many names, Lendsey carries connotations of strength and continuity, likely appealing to those seeking a name with historical significance.

      The name Lindsey has historical ties to various regions in England, particularly to Lindsey, a district in Lincolnshire. This area was noted in the Domesday Book of 1086, underscoring its long-standing relevance. The surname Lindsey has also been associated with notable historical figures, including the Lindsay family in Scotland, known for their noble lineage and influences in medieval society. As the name evolved into a first name, its use spread widely, incorporating cultural and geographical variances, thus enriching its historical context.

      In contemporary society, Lendsey remains a relatively uncommon yet distinctive name. It appeals to modern parents looking for a unique alternative to more traditional names. While not as mainstream as some names, Lendsey is often embraced for its melodic quality and connection to nature. The name is sometimes seen in various forms, including Lindsey and Lindsie, allowing for flexibility in spelling and pronunciation. As a first name, Lendsey embodies a blend of heritage and modernity, making it an attractive choice for many.
